Lawyer ERROR: The request could not be satisfied As a lawyer, encountering errors in your work can be frustrating and time-consuming. One common error message that you may come across is "ERROR: The request could not be satisfied." This message can appear for a variety of reasons, and understanding its implications is crucial for resolving the issue efficiently. One possible reason for this error message is a problem with the server hosting the website or application you are trying to access. In this case, the issue is likely out of your control, and you may need to wait for the server to be fixed before you can proceed with your work. It is important to communicate with your clients or colleagues about the situation and keep them updated on any developments. Another potential cause of this error is a problem with your internet connection or network settings. If you are working remotely or using a shared network, there may be restrictions or technical issues that are preventing you from accessing the necessary resources. In this case, troubleshooting your connection or seeking assistance from your IT department may help resolve the issue. Additionally, the error message could indicate a problem with the specific request you are making. This could be due to incorrect input data, missing parameters, or a mismatch between the request and the server\s capabilities. Reviewing your request carefully and ensuring that all necessary information is provided can help you identify and correct any errors on your end.
